Neuroendocrine Interplay

Meaning

Neuroendocrine interplay describes the dynamic, integrated, and bidirectional communication and functional collaboration between the nervous system and the endocrine system, forming a unified regulatory network throughout the body. This continuous crosstalk ensures a finely coordinated physiological response to both external environmental cues and internal metabolic states, effectively translating neural signals into hormonal adjustments and vice versa. It is the fundamental mechanism governing stress adaptation, energy homeostasis, reproductive cycles, and overall systemic resilience, demonstrating the inseparable link between cognitive and somatic health. The integrity of this interplay is crucial for maintaining systemic health and functional vitality.
